2016-07-02 5 views
0

をインストールした後は動作しません:私はアナコンダをインストールした後、`mkvirtualenv`私は<code>anaconda</code>をインストールする前に、私は通常<code>virtualenvwrapper</code>でプロジェクトを開始アナコンダのPython

>> /usr/local/bin/python3.5 

mkvirtualenv --python=python3.5 myproject 
workon pystagram myproject 

どこwhich python3.5示すが、 、システムベースのPythonはanancondaバージョンに変更されました。だから、which python3.5ショー、

>> /Users/Chois/anaconda/bin/python3.5 

ので、mkvirtualenvはエラーを発生します。

Running virtualenv with interpreter /Users/Chois/anaconda/bin/python3.5 
Using base prefix '/Users/Chois/anaconda' 
New python executable in /Users/Chois/.virtualenvs/chois_jupyter/bin/python3.5 
Also creating executable in /Users/Chois/.virtualenvs/chois_jupyter/bin/python 
ERROR: The executable /Users/Chois/.virtualenvs/chois_jupyter/bin/python3.5 is not functioning 
ERROR: It thinks sys.prefix is '/Users/Chois/.virtualenvs' (should be '/Users/Chois/.virtualenvs/chois_jupyter') 
ERROR: virtualenv is not compatible with this system or executable 

私はvirtualenvwrapperanacondaの両方を使用することができます最善の方法は、仮想環境でアナコンダを設置するなどのが、私のように何かをするだと思います不可能であることを知っている。

どうすればよいですか?

(私は通常、仮想環境でのプロジェクトは、ジャンゴと今jupyterを勉強し始めるん)

+0

anaconda pythonを使用して仮想環境を作成することはできますか? – user3595632

+0

anacondaにはCONTAが付属しています。virtualenvの代わりにそれを使用してください。 – Bg1850

+0

@ Bg1850 djangoプロジェクトをやっているときにそれを使用するのはいいですか? – user3595632

答えて

0

私はアナコンダ/ iPythonをインストールした後にvirtualenvとvirtualenvwrapperの私の以前の設定と同じ問題を抱えていました。私がそれを動かすことができた方法は、一度に1つだけをアクティブにすることだけではありません。私はvirtualenvのかvirtualenvwrapper必要とするとき、私は行った変更:
nano ~/.bash_profile
コメントアウト次の行を
# export PATH="/Users/XXX/anaconda3/bin:$PATH"

  • .bash_profileの

    1. 編集は一時的な何か他のものにアナコンダフォルダの名前を変更します。 mv ~/anaconda3 ~/_anaconda3

    2. 端末を再起動します。 virtualenv/virtualenvwrapperをもう一度やり直すべきです。

    アサイドバックが必要な場合は、変更を元に戻します。

  • 関連する問題

     関連する問題